Ingredients

  • 250 gr chocolate chips
  • 200 gr almond flour
  • 200 gr Oats
  • 200 gr brown sugar
  • 100 gr soft butter
  • 75 gr thick yogurt
  • 10 gr vanilla
  • 8 gr baking powder
  • 5 gr salt
  • 4 gr baking soda
  • 2 free range eggs

Equipment

Hand mixer

Lets Start Cooking!

step 1

Using a hand mixer, whisk the butter with the sugar.

step 2

Then add the eggs, yogurt, and vanilla. Whisk until you get a smooth, homogeneous paste.

step 3

Add the baking powder, baking soda, salt, and almond flour and fold them all in the paste.

step 4

Add the oats and the chocolate chips. Fold them into the dough.

step 5

Create balls from the cookie dough, depends on the size of the cookies you like. I love them medium size.

step 6

Place all the balls on a baking tray and place in the freezer for about 30 minutes.

step 7

In the meantime, preheat the oven to 350°F or 180°C.

step 8

Take some cookie balls from the freezer and place them on a baking tray. Bake for 14-18 minutes, depends if you like the inside very soft. If so, bake 14 min. If you want it fully baked, go for 18 minutes.
